They are mostly quite cool :-).  I will relate a cautionary tale, though.
While fiddling the DIP switches and power cycling, I discovered the hard way
that the DIP switches don't work reliably any more (probably some corrosion
in there).  As a result, I didn't get the test that I wanted, and instead
erased my OS/8 diskette (grumble).

Since then, I formatted some blanks with the DSD drive, then switched over
to the RX02 to read and write them.  someday I will have to pull and replace
the DIP switches on the DSD, I guess.
